2009-05-06 4 views
4

내 iPhone 애플리케이션에서 이미지 버튼을 사용하고 싶습니다. 이 기사를 읽을 수 있다면 알려 주시기 바랍니다.iPhone 이미지 버튼

감사합니다.

답변

10

그래서 http://www.iphonedevsdk.com/forum/iphone-sdk-development/1891-changing-button-image-code.html의 제안은 ...이 같은 작업을 수행 할 수 있습니다

UIButton *btn = [[UIButton alloc] init]; 
UIImage *img = [UIImage imageNamed:@"image.png"]; 
[btn setImage:img forState:UIControlStateNormal] 
//No need to release img. It is autoreleased!!! 
+0

내 이미지는 둥글다. 버튼에 이미지를로드하면 사각형 버튼과 이미지가 표시됩니다. 그러나 단추의 테두리가 아니라 이미지 만 표시하려고합니다. 내가 어떻게 할 수 있는지 알려 주실 수 있습니까? – ebaccount

+4

'img'을 해제하지 마십시오. –

2

당신은 IMG을 해제 할 필요 없어요.) [BTN 자료];

UIButton *btn = [[UIButton alloc] init]; 
UIImage *img = [UIImage imageNamed:@"image.png"]; 
[btn setImage:img forState:UIControlStateNormal]; 
+0

반복 답변. 제거하십시오. – igorsantos07

0

하지만 당신은 버튼을 해제 할 필요가 - 그래서 올바른 코드가 될 수있다

1

인터페이스 빌더에서 사용자 정의 단추를 선택한 다음 이미지 속성을 이미지로 설정할 수 있습니다. 둥근 사각형 단추를 사용하지 마십시오. 이미지 바로 뒤에 표시됩니다.